BT

如何利用碎片时间提升技术认知与能力? 点击获取答案

jQuery Mobile 1.3.0发布

| 作者 Ralph Winzinger 关注 0 他的粉丝 ,译者 廖煜嵘 关注 0 他的粉丝 发布于 2013年3月15日. 估计阅读时间: 3 分钟 | 都知道硅谷人工智能做的好,你知道 硅谷的运维技术 也值得参考吗?QCon上海带你探索其中的奥义

jQuery基金会发布了旗下的JavaScript和HTML5/CSS框架jQuery Mobile 1.3.0。更新主要集中在响应式的web设计并新增了多个移动应用的widget。

响应式web设计(RWD)旨在提供最佳的用户浏览体验,不管使用的是什么设备、什么浏览器。RWD使用CSS媒体查询(media queries)语言在浏览器中动态适配页面布局,而不是在服务端检测用户代理(User Agent)。因此,它不仅可以根据不同的屏幕尺寸渲染页面,还能响应设备的横竖屏切换。

jQuery Mobile项目经理Todd Parker,详述了1.3.0版本中向响应式设计过渡的详情:

jQuery Mobile被设计为不仅能在手机上运行,在平板电脑甚至桌面浏览器中也是可以运行。移动设备优先考虑,但不局限于移动设备。事实上,在我们的下一个版本中,我们将要开始和jQuery UI作更紧密的整合,其目标在于能让开发者共享更多的代码和保留旧的习惯。我们1.3版本的重点是通过增加响应式Web设计的文档和能说明其关键概念的示例,给开源社区提供指引,我们还加入了新的widget,如响应式表格,面板和网格,使用这些widget能够轻而易举地建立响应式的网站和应用。

除了这些新增的响应式 widget部件,本次更新还包括一系列新的UI元素和功能:

  • 输入表单(input-form)及菜单风格(menu-style)的面板,在屏幕较小的设备上可以动态打开,在屏幕较大的设备上能保持开启状态。
  • 在范围选择滑块中添加加了两个输入框,可以分别定义最小值和最大值
  • 填加了新的图标和丰富了图标的样式
  • 导航事件和导航方法中,在基于Ajax的DOM事件响应中支持浏览器历史事件的处理
  • 增强了swipe事件的处理,在swipe事件的开始和结束都能增加自定义逻辑

jQuery基金会提供了各种不同的库以简化JavaScript和HTML5/CSS的应用设计,提供跨浏览器的兼容性。除了专注于移动界面的​​jQuery Mobile,jQuery基金会还提供了增强JavaScript和Ajax功能的jQuery ,针对桌面应用用户界面的jQuery UI以及JavaScript单元测试框架QUnit

原文链接:jQuery Mobile 1.3.0 Released


感谢雷慈祥对本文的审校。

给InfoQ中文站投稿或者参与内容翻译工作,请邮件至editors@cn.infoq.com。也欢迎大家通过新浪微博(@InfoQ)或者腾讯微博(@InfoQ)关注我们,并与我们的编辑和其他读者朋友交流。

评价本文

专业度
风格

您好,朋友!

您需要 注册一个InfoQ账号 或者 才能进行评论。在您完成注册后还需要进行一些设置。

获得来自InfoQ的更多体验。

告诉我们您的想法

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我
社区评论

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我

允许的HTML标签: a,b,br,blockquote,i,li,pre,u,ul,p

当有人回复此评论时请E-mail通知我

讨论

深度内容

登陆InfoQ,与你最关心的话题互动。


找回密码....

Follow

关注你最喜爱的话题和作者

快速浏览网站内你所感兴趣话题的精选内容。

Like

内容自由定制

选择想要阅读的主题和喜爱的作者定制自己的新闻源。

Notifications

获取更新

设置通知机制以获取内容更新对您而言是否重要

BT